Part A – Written Report 1: Industrial relations planning

You are required to write a business report on the connection between the strategic and operational plans and employee relations objectives. Read the Appendix A: Fynntown City Council Case Study. Read and consider the following additional information for Fynntown City Council (FCC): Employee relations objectives The next two years are likely to be years of uncertainty and Councillors had implemented a policy to downsize the organisation’s employee numbers in the short- to medium-term to manage this risk. Since the redundancy program, the workforce numbers have dropped by 20 percent overall, but by 67 percent amongst those with tenure of more than 15 years. As this process happened very rapidly, without adequate process documentation, there has been a significant loss of knowledge within FCC. Consequently, the remaining staff, many of whom have had less than two years’ tenure, are feeling significant levels of stress and absenteeism has tripled in the last four months.
